text: Global coordination level (GCL) is a computational method that evaluates the system-wide dependency in multivariate data, by calculating the distance correlation between random subsets of the variables. Originally applied to gene expression data, GCL assesses the level of coordination between genes, which are fundamentally linked in performing tasks and biological functions.
